The sign-up procedure for is really quite long: it took me about 20 to thirty minutes to complete, so make sure you set aside time to finish it since if you stop mid-sign-up and leave your browser, it will not conserve your answers and you’ll need to start all over again.
From there, you’ll be asked a series of concerns in a consumption questionnaire about your gender identity, age, sexual orientation, and relationship status. In detailing your sexual orientation, you are offered the choices of straight, gay, lesbian, bi/pan, “Choose not to say”, “Questioning”, queer, nonsexual, “I don’t understand”, and “Other”.
Interestingly enough, users will find listed below this question in the kind a highlighted truth: “Therapists on the platform have diverse backgrounds. You’ll be able to ask for a Christian therapist if needed”. Throughout the consumption questionnaire, if you respond to that your religious beliefs is Christian, you will be asked “Would you like to be matched with a Christian-based therapist?”
If you address that you determine with a different faith, you won’t get asked if you desire to match with a therapist of that faith. I tried answering this question three times, each time stating I was from a various faith, and never ever got that very same follow-up. That being said, the only options for “Which religion do you identify with?” consist of Christianity, Judaism, Islam, and Other.
After the concerns about your identity and spiritual association, you will be asked to finish concerns about your mental health history, such as whether you have ever been in therapy before and what led you to therapy today. Options for what led you to treatment include “I have actually been feeling depressed”, “My mood is hindering my job/school efficiency”, “I am mourning”, and 10 other choices. Then, you will be asked what your expectations are from your therapist, such as a therapist who listens, explores your past, teaches your new abilities, appoints you research, and more.
The platform will ask you to rank your present physical health and eating practices from good, reasonable, and poor.
Then, it will ask you if you are experiencing frustrating sadness or depression. Following this, there will be a couple of concerns from the Patient Health Survey, or the PHQ-9, an evaluation utilized to screen for anxiety.
You will be asked if you are presently employed as well as how typically you drink alcohol. Other screening questions towards the end include if you have any problems with intimacy and when the last time you thought about suicide was– if ever.
In addition to depression, it asks you if you are experiencing stress and anxiety or panic attacks, or persistent discomfort. Other group concerns include how you would rate your existing financial status on the very same good, fair, or poor scale.
